Job Description
• Lead innovation partnerships with 1-2 key customers, encompassing tasks such as idea generation, business case development, stakeholder engagement, contract execution, and ongoing relationship management
• Initiate, develop, and maintain trust-based relationships with potential partners, including high-level executives (e.g., CEOs) and technical/business leads, to enhance Roche’s market reputation
• Collaborate with global partnering and lifecycle teams to advance U.S.-based partnership opportunities
• Lead or support acquisitions, divestments, and partnerships, contributing to business case development, due diligence, financial analysis, and risk assessments
• Oversee partnership activities, including project management, financial modeling, negotiations, and deal closures, ensuring smooth transitions to the appropriate business units
• Facilitate dialogue with internal stakeholders (local and global) throughout evaluation, diligence, and alliance processes
• Stay updated on U.S. diagnostics trends and developments through engagement with subject matter experts
• Leverage market knowledge to drive partnerships or innovative solutions that promote patient access and differentiate Roche in the U.S. healthcare market
Job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field (e.g., Business, Marketing, Clinical)
- 5+ years of experience in marketing, sales, or a clinical role
- Broad knowledge of the diagnostics, medical device, or pharmaceutical industries
- Solid understanding of the U.S. healthcare landscape
- Excellent oral and written communication skills for engaging senior executives and diverse audiences
- Strong strategic thinking, collaboration, and relationship management skills
- Scientific curiosity with the ability to learn and apply scientific concepts in a business context
- Preferred: Master’s degree in Business, Marketing, or a related clinical field
- Experience leading cross-functional teams, including contract negotiations and partnership execution
- Proficiency in developing financial models and measuring transaction value
- Familiarity with legal, compliance, and regulatory standards
